What do we know about rail suicide incidents?: analysis of 257 fatalities on the rail network in Great Britain
There are over two hundred and fifty suicides on the railway in Great Britain (GB) each year. Descriptive statistics are compiled, producing national and international data. The industry know how many and, to a limited extent, where these fatalities occur. There is little in-depth analysis of events...
